A 12-year-old in Mt Wellington was stopped by police on Christmas Day for wearing a boxing gym shirt featuring a logo resembling Black Power’s insignia. Officers claimed the shirt breached NZ’s gang patch ban, confiscating it despite the boy’s insistence it was a uniform. “It’s like carrying the power on my back,” he said. The gym denied any gang affiliation, sparking misuse-of-law concerns.
